ASP如何获取当前表单的值 并输出
<inputname="Num"type="text"value="<%=rs("ordNum")%>"size="7"maxlength="10"><%Response...
<input name="Num" type="text" value="<%=rs("ordNum")%>" size="7" maxlength="10">
<%Response.Write("<a href='admin_zxProlist.asp?action=set1&set1=a2&id="&rs("id")&"'><font color=blue>修改</font></a>")%>
功能是这样的 表单默认是"<%=rs("ordNum")%>"的值。。然后我输入一个新的值比如“20” 点击修改的时候 下面&set1=a2 中的set1就能被赋值。。。我想在ASP后台列别实现当前页面修改"<%=rs("ordNum")%>"的值! 展开
<%Response.Write("<a href='admin_zxProlist.asp?action=set1&set1=a2&id="&rs("id")&"'><font color=blue>修改</font></a>")%>
功能是这样的 表单默认是"<%=rs("ordNum")%>"的值。。然后我输入一个新的值比如“20” 点击修改的时候 下面&set1=a2 中的set1就能被赋值。。。我想在ASP后台列别实现当前页面修改"<%=rs("ordNum")%>"的值! 展开
3个回答
展开全部
思路:ASP获得当前表单值并输出,需要在一个页面里既有表单,又要有表单值输出,并且表单的提交地址必须是当前页面
1、ASP页面示例(文件名:index.asp):
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ML>
<HEAD>
<TITLE> New Document </TITLE>
</HEAD>
<BODY>
<FORM METHOD="POST" ACTION="index.asp">
用户姓名:<INPUT TYPE="text" NAME="username">
<INPUT TYPE="submit">
<HR>
刚才您输入的用户姓名是:<%=request("username")%>
</FORM>
</BODY>
</HTML>
2、ASP页面中的【ACTION="index.asp"】一定要和你保存的文件名对应,这样表单就是提交给本页。
3、【request("username")】中的【username】要和【<INPUT TYPE="text" NAME="username">】中的【username】必须一致,不然就接收不到页面传递过来的值。
展开全部
参照以下代码:
数据修改 ……………………………………………………………………………………
<% if request("action")="edit" then '判断是否修改 '取得表单传递的数据 member_name=Trim(Request.Form("member_name")) member_pwd=Trim(Request.Form("member_pwd")) question=Trim(Request.Form("question")) answer=Trim(Request.Form("answer")) realname=Trim(Request.Form("realname")) sex=Trim(Request.Form("sex")) zip=Trim(Request.Form("zip")) address=Trim(Request.Form("address")) tel=Trim(Request.Form("tel")) fax=Trim(Request.Form("fax")) mobile=Trim(Request.Form("mobile")) email=Trim(Request.Form("email")) web=Trim(Request.Form("web")) vip=request.form("vip") remark=Trim(Request.Form("remark")) sql="select * from member where m_id="&m_id set rs=server.createobject("adodb.recordset") rs.open sql,conn,1,3 rs("member_name")=member_name rs("answer")=answer rs("question")=question rs("member_pwd")=member_pwd rs("realname")=realname rs("sex")=sex rs("zip")=zip rs("tel")=tel rs("mobile")=mobile rs("fax")=fax rs("address")=address rs("email")=email rs("web")=web rs("vip")=vip rs("remark")=remark rs.update rs.close set rs=nothing call ok("资料修改成功!","edit_member.asp?m_id="&m_id) end if %>
数据修改 ……………………………………………………………………………………
<% if request("action")="edit" then '判断是否修改 '取得表单传递的数据 member_name=Trim(Request.Form("member_name")) member_pwd=Trim(Request.Form("member_pwd")) question=Trim(Request.Form("question")) answer=Trim(Request.Form("answer")) realname=Trim(Request.Form("realname")) sex=Trim(Request.Form("sex")) zip=Trim(Request.Form("zip")) address=Trim(Request.Form("address")) tel=Trim(Request.Form("tel")) fax=Trim(Request.Form("fax")) mobile=Trim(Request.Form("mobile")) email=Trim(Request.Form("email")) web=Trim(Request.Form("web")) vip=request.form("vip") remark=Trim(Request.Form("remark")) sql="select * from member where m_id="&m_id set rs=server.createobject("adodb.recordset") rs.open sql,conn,1,3 rs("member_name")=member_name rs("answer")=answer rs("question")=question rs("member_pwd")=member_pwd rs("realname")=realname rs("sex")=sex rs("zip")=zip rs("tel")=tel rs("mobile")=mobile rs("fax")=fax rs("address")=address rs("email")=email rs("web")=web rs("vip")=vip rs("remark")=remark rs.update rs.close set rs=nothing call ok("资料修改成功!","edit_member.asp?m_id="&m_id) end if %>
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
<form name="form1" method="post" action="dmin_zxProlist.asp?action=set1&set1=a2&id=<%=rs("id")%>">
<input name="Num" type="text" value="<%=rs("ordNum")%>" size="7" maxlength="10">
<input type="submit" name="button" id="button" value="提交">
</form>
<input name="Num" type="text" value="<%=rs("ordNum")%>" size="7" maxlength="10">
<input type="submit" name="button" id="button" value="提交">
</form>
本回答被提问者和网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询